County receives Jones School title

Ownership of the Jones Schoolhouse has been turned over to Whitman County. The school was moved from its long-time site east of Dusty to the Palouse Empire Fairgrounds this summer to stand as a tribute to the county’s history of one-room schoolhouses.

County commissioners signed a memorandum of agreement between the county and the Palouse Empire Fair Foundation Monday. The agreement transfers ownership of the schoolhouse to the county, but future work on the building will be paid by the foundation.

The move of the schoolhouse from Dusty to Mockonema was paid for out of funds raised by the Palouse Empire Fair Foundation. The foundation typically turns over ownership of its improvements at the fairgrounds to the county.
